1. Waitomo: A Glittering Underground Universe


     Just a three-hour drive from Auckland, you’ll find yourself in the enchanting Waitomo area. Known for its lush, rolling green hills, this region is home to some of the most unique geological features in New Zealand. But the real star of the show? The glowworm caves.  


     These tiny, bioluminescent insects emit a soft blue light to attract their prey, creating a mesmerizing, starry-night effect on the cave ceilings. Taking a guided tour through these caves is an otherworldly experience—one that will touch your heart and stir your soul. Trust me, it’s as magical as it sounds!  


     And while the glowworms are the main attraction, the caves themselves are equally impressive, with intricate limestone formations that have been sculpted over millions of years.

2. Egmont National Park: Home to the Majestic Mount Taranaki

 

     Another three hours from Waitomo, you’ll reach Egmont National Park, where the star attraction is the almost perfectly symmetrical cone of Mount Taranaki. This dormant volcano is a sight to behold from afar, but the real adventure lies in exploring its trails.  


     Hike up the mountain to discover stunning alpine scenery, serene mountain lakes, and gorgeous waterfalls. Whether you’re an experienced hiker or just looking for a leisurely stroll, the park offers trails for all skill levels. The views from the top are worth every step!

3. Piha: A Beach Lover’s Paradise


     If you’d rather stay closer to Auckland, just 45 minutes west of the city is the charming beach town of Piha. Known for its rugged coastline and black sand beaches, Piha is a favorite among locals and visitors alike.  


     But the beauty doesn’t stop at the beach. Surrounding Piha is a lush subtropical rainforest, home to numerous waterfalls that are well worth the hike. The combination of dramatic coastal views and serene rainforest trails makes Piha a must-visit destination.
